About The Position

The Street Outreach Specialist will work closely with Spokane Police Department, Code Enforcement, Spokane Fire Department, and Community Housing and Human Services in the City of Spokane to assist with outreach to homeless individuals and encampments in the community. This will include traditional street outreach, coordination with housing systems and resources in the community, and responding to requests for service through 311 and officer-initiated calls.

Responsibilities

  • Provide street outreach services to assist individuals in unsheltered situations and encampments within the City of Spokane.
  • Assist street outreach clients in connecting with resources, including the Housing Navigation Center, treatment services, and other individualized services to assist with stabilization.
  • Coordinate with the City’s Encampment Resolution Program, including submitting referrals for shelter and housing through HMIS.
  • Coordinate closely with the Spokane Police Department and Code Enforcement on encampment abatement.
  • Respond to community requests for outreach or officer-initiated calls for services.
  • Provide supportive advocacy and resource triaging through a trauma-informed lens.
  • Develop and maintain partnerships with outreach teams and services from other agencies working with the unhoused population.
  • Represent Catholic Charities in community outreach meetings and with partners in the City of Spokane.
  • Assist clients with setting goals, developing action plans, and solving problems related to recovery, housing, employment, and stabilization needs.
  • Partner with local systems to connect households with homeless housing resources.
  • Enter data into the local Homeless Management Information System.
  • Prepare monthly and quarterly reporting per grant requirements.
  • Ensure confidentiality, integrity, and security of client protected health information.
